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ard]). They put the hurt on the Wausa Vikings with a sharp 72-48 victory on Thursday. The contest was pretty much decided by the half, when the score had already reached 45-25.

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ard]'s win was a true team effort, with many players turning in solid performances. Perhaps the best among them was Sam Cheatum, who went 9 of 11 en route to 22 points and seven assists. Those 22 points gave Cheatum a new career-high. Preston Hoke was another key player, almost dropping a double-double on 14 points and nine boards.

The victory was the third in a row for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ard], bringing their record for this year to 16-1. As for Wausa, with the loss, they broke their 16-game winning streak and moved their record to 16-1.

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ard] and Wausa should be looking forward to their upcoming games as both have a sizable advantage in the MaxPreps Nebraska Rankings.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ard] (ranked 34th) will meet Laurel-Concord-Coleridge (ranked 197th) at 7:00 p.m. on February 11th. Summerland [Clearwater/Ewing/Orchard] is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 59.4 points per game this season. Meanwhile, Wausa will take on Hartington-Newcastle at 7:15 p.m. on February 11th up 159 places (51 vs. 210).
